- Is there a simple way of determining the clock rate in MH on an arbitrary
- SGI platform? I want to use pixie and prof to profile code that I've
- written, but need to use the "-clock MH" option in order to get the summaries
- in seconds instead of cycles (according to the "Compiler Guide"). Any
- info would be appreciated. Thanks!
